Small Business Relief — 0% Tax to AED 3M

Cabinet Decision No. 73 of 2023 introduced Small Business Relief (SBR) — a transitional measure that elects 0% Corporate Tax for resident UAE businesses with revenue not exceeding AED 3,000,000 in any tax period from 2023 to 2026. This effectively means SMEs pay no CT during the first 4 years of the regime.

SBR is not automatic — it must be ELECTED in the tax return for each eligible year. Once revenue crosses AED 3M (even once), the company permanently loses SBR for all future periods. SBR excludes Free Zone Qualifying Persons (they have their own 0%), entities part of MNE Groups (annual revenue > EUR 750M), and Qualifying Investment Funds.

Eligibility

SBR Eligibility Checklist

  • Resident UAE legal person (LLC, Free Zone Company, branch)
  • Revenue ≤ AED 3,000,000 in the relevant tax period
  • AND revenue ≤ AED 3M in ALL preceding tax periods
  • NOT a Qualifying Free Zone Person
  • NOT part of an MNE Group with revenue > EUR 750M
  • NOT a Qualifying Investment Fund
  • Election made in tax return (not automatic)

Maximum saving: 9% of (revenue - AED 375K). At AED 3M revenue with 30% margin (AED 900K profit), saving = AED 47,250/year. At higher margins savings increase proportionally — up to ~AED 200,000+ per year for high-margin businesses near the cap.

No — you must elect SBR explicitly in each year's tax return. If you forget, you pay standard 9% even if eligible. We track this annually on retainer clients.

SBR ends after the tax period starting in 2026. From 2027 onward, all eligible UAE companies pay 9% above AED 375K (or 0% if QFZP qualified). Companies should plan for this transition — budget for CT cash flow from 2027.

Risky. FTA aggregation rules require related companies to combine revenue for SBR purposes if they share common ownership/control. Artificial splitting can be disregarded. We advise against this — better to plan transition to full CT.

Free Zone companies that DO qualify as QFZP get 0% on Qualifying Income — they don't need SBR. Free Zone companies that DON'T qualify as QFZP and have revenue under AED 3M can elect SBR. The two are mutually exclusive.
